二食堂 功能規格說明書

2022-08-04 22:45:17 字數 3190 閱讀 5347

專案

內容這個作業屬於哪個課程

2020春季計算機學院軟體工程(羅傑 任健)

這個作業的要求在**

功能規格說明書

我們在這個課程的目標是

學習敏捷開發之道

這個作業在哪個具體方面幫助我們實現目標

專案功能規格說明

專案簡介

概念說明

實體文字中的專有名詞術語

實體之間的關係

包括從屬、並列、解釋等

知識圖譜

為知識域視覺化或知識領域對映地圖,是顯示知識發展程序與結構關係的一系列各種不同的圖形

產品的使用者身份並沒有明顯的分類,主要的使用者區別在於對功能的側重。以下給出幾個典型的需求不同功能的使用者。

王亨利

使用者資訊

使用者情況

姓名王亨利

使用者身份

某高校本科學生

知識層次/能力

就讀於某理工科專業,專業能力較強。對本專業知識有乙個較為全面的了解。

生活/工作

日常學習十分認真,課前預習課後複習。烤漆不抱佛腳。

使用者動機

希望期末複習時能快速地構建某門課程的知識圖譜,幫助加深記憶。

使用者困難

構建知識圖譜時,手寫工作量大;使用畫圖軟體操作彆扭,排版比較費時間。

典型場景

期末複習,王亨利決定將專業知識「過一遍」。他將相關專業書籍匯入應用,快速地瀏覽了一遍課本,將一些重要的概念標記出來並標註關係。標註完成,他可以快速地生成知識圖譜。

使用者偏好

專業術語勾選便捷,實體之間的關係型別豐富,快速生成圖譜。

使用者比例

30%馬傑瑞

使用者資訊

使用者情況

姓名馬傑瑞

使用者身份

某高校本科學生

知識層次/能力

就讀於某理工科專業,學力有限,閱讀專業書籍比較吃力。

生活/工作

學業有壓力,課下花費大量時間自學閱讀專業書籍。

使用者動機

使用者困難1

典型場景

馬傑瑞同學在閱讀電子版書籍時,直接在該應用介面進行勾劃,在實體之間標註對應的關係。他可以隨時檢視知識圖譜,方便理解。

使用者偏好

閱讀介面流暢美觀,標註功能強大,可支援多種檔案格式。

使用者比例

40%李約翰

使用者資訊

使用者情況

姓名李約翰

使用者身份

某高校教師

知識層次/能力

專家生活/工作

負責某一專業課程的授課

使用者動機

某一年課改,準備更新原有的講義和ppt,要在其中插入專業知識圖譜。

使用者困難

專業知識體系龐雜,構建知識圖譜工作量巨大。

典型場景

李約翰老師找來了幾位同事/學生,大家同時在應用中標註實體,可以很快完成知識圖譜的構建

使用者偏好

協同標註更新同步,操作簡單快捷

使用者比例

20%喬保羅

使用者資訊

使用者情況

姓名喬保羅

使用者身份

某高校計算機專業研究生

知識層次/能力

熟悉機器學習

生活/工作

在實驗室做研究,主攻機器學習。

使用者動機

希望把知識圖譜作為訓練資料來進行特徵學習。

使用者困難

知識圖譜構建困難。

典型場景

保羅同學找來了相關地書籍,手動進行標註。最終將知識圖譜以資料地格式匯出,用於機器學習。

使用者偏好

匯出地資料結構清晰明了。

使用者比例

10%原型設計

個人中心

增加實體

知識圖譜展示

可展示子圖譜

匯入/匯出

功能描述

驗收驗證標準

使用者登入

使用者輸入賬號密碼登入

1.輸入帳號不存在時提示

2.檢查賬號密碼是否匹配

3.登入成功可以轉到主頁面

使用者註冊

使用者註冊新賬號

1.使用者名稱或密碼不合法時提示資訊

2."密碼"和「確認密碼」內容不符提示

3.檢查使用者是否已存在

4.註冊成功可以轉到主頁面

使用者資訊展示

展示使用者資訊

1.展示使用者的頭像

2.展示使用者的id

3.展示使用者儲存的任務,可繼續對任務進行標註

4.使用者可更改頭像、密碼等

文字區域頁面

瀏覽文字,選中實體進行標註

1.在文字區域對匯入的文字進行瀏覽

2.可選中文字內容進行高亮顯示

3.右鍵點選可對選中的文字進行標註

4.對新選中的實體和已有的實體進行關係標註

實體頁面

檢視已標註過的實體,展示實體相關的資訊

知識圖譜頁面

檢視生成的知識圖譜

1.檢視全部的知識圖譜

2.檢視某一子章節的子知識圖譜

3.鏈結實體原文

4.可手動調整知識圖譜構圖

匯入匯入文件

1.可匯入txt文件

2.匯入pdf、word等型別的文件

匯出匯出知識圖譜

1.指定知識圖譜儲存路徑

2.匯出的知識圖譜可用於機器學習

邀請其他使用者(4.11:結合實際情況,該功能將於beta版本實現)

目前的關係標記互動方法比較蹩腳,使用起來有一定難度

相比於手機端,使用的便捷性大打折扣

DoMeAFavor專案功能規格說明書

此功能規格說明書目的在於將 idea 具體化,並規劃開發方向,明確功能需求,以提高開發效率。東北大學所有在籍學生,無論你是懶癌患者,還是勤勞的蜜蜂,都會喜歡上這款軟體。典型使用者 某宅 不愛走動,喜歡宅在寢室 姓名宅男 現實身份 學生使用者身份 任務發布者 使用者動機 懶,想要別人代勞一些事情 使用...

求規格說明書

1.引言 1.1編寫目的 說明編寫這份需求說明書的目的。需求說明書編寫的目的是為了描述使用者對系統的期望和功能要求。本文件盡量以自然語言來描述,以期使用者和潛在讀者能夠快速理解,並方便與使用者進行溝通。1.2專案背景 1.3背景 當今社會,隨著社會經濟的發展,價值的交換也越來越多,貨幣的流通量也隨之...

需求規格說明書

團隊專案之需求規格說明書 任務描述 根據需求分析階段性成果物 編制完整的需求規格說明書 任務目的 一方面鍛鍊需求分析文件編寫能力,另一方面通過對內容評價,掌握需求分析方法 引言部分及階段報告 葉鴻 主要 其他成員參與討論 專案概述部分 張瑞源 主要 其他成員參與討論 功能需求部分 童子銘 主要 其他...